Engineering Team Lead - CE Attachments

Salina, KS - Direct Hire

Productive Resources (www.productiveresources.com) is seeking a candidate to be part of our engineering team for our customer's facility in Salina, KS. As a member of our team, the selected candidate will be an Engineering Team Lead who will lead the design, development, validation, and continuous improvement of Kubota-branded construction equipment attachments while providing technical leadership and managing project execution.

This is a full-time position that is indefinite in duration with the opportunity of professional growth, and additional opportunities within our organization.

Duties:
  • Lead and supervise the CE Attachment engineering team, with the focus on design and development of Ground Engaging and Material Handling attachments for Compact Track Loaders and Excavators.
  • Own product development lifecycle from concept through product release using the Stage Gate process: planning, design, testing, validation, and launch.
  • Provide technical leadership and mentorship to onsite and overseas contract engineers, driving technical excellence and career development.
  • Review engineering deliverables (designs, calculations, drawings, specifications) for accuracy, safety and quality compliance.
  • Drive innovation and product improvements with emphasis on performance, durability, manufacturability, and cost optimization.
  • Ensure compliance with applicable industry standards, regulations, and safety requirements.
  • Manage multiple engineering projects concurrently from concept through production, setting priorities, schedules, budgets, etc.
  • Coordinate cross-functional collaboration with manufacturing, supply chain, quality, and product management teams.
  • Follow all Great Plains and OSHA safety regulations and wear prescribed safety and protective equipment.
  • Other duties may be assigned that require additional qualifications, physical demands, and/or work environment.


Requirements:
  • Bachelor's Degree (BS) in Mechanical Engineering, Agricultural or Biosystems Machinery Engineering, or related engineering discipline from a four-year college or university.
  • 7+ years of design or product engineering experience in construction equipment, heavy machinery, agricultural equipment, or related industries.
  • 2+ years of supervisory or management experience leading cross-functional teams.
  • Demonstrated success in managing complex engineering projects.
  • Strong foundation in structural design, welding, fabrication, hydraulics, and mechanical systems.
  • Proficient with CAD tools such as Creo, CATIA, Windchill and FEA applications.
  • Able and willing to travel out of state for multiple days during development phases.
